Mottisfont is an 18th-century House with a medieval priory at it's heart. Eight centuries of history are buried deep within the walls of the former Augustinian Priory built in 1201, now shaped by its many owners. Sheltered in the valley of the River Test, the property is now operated by the National Trust. 393,250 people visited the site in 2024. The site includes the historic house museum which features regularly changing art exhibitions, gardens, including a walled rose garden which is home to the National Collection of ancestral species and 19th-century rose cultivars, and a riverside walk.
